**Russia Loses 825,000 Troops in Ukraine**
Russia’s invasion of Ukraine has been going on for over a year. The Ukrainian military reports that Russia has lost 825,320 troops since February 24, 2022. This number includes 1,340 casualties from just the past day.
The losses are not limited to soldiers. Russia has also lost many vehicles and equipment. These include:
* 9,850 tanks
* 20,497 armored fighting vehicles
* 34,905 vehicles and fuel tanks
* 22,256 artillery systems
* 1,262 multiple launch rocket systems
* 1,050 air defense systems
* 369 airplanes
* 331 helicopters
* 23,111 drones
* 28 ships and boats
* 1 submarine

**US Aid Agency Stops Projects in Ukraine**
The US Agency for International Development (USAID) has been told to stop projects in Ukraine. This is due to a 90-day foreign aid freeze imposed by Secretary of State Marco Rubio.
However, senior diplomats have requested a full waiver to exclude USAID operations from the freeze.
